    Default Sender Filters

    So I have set up a mail group to send an email out to the 3 of us who work in a small creative/digital design company.

    The problem we are seeing is that emails are bouncing with the reason being displayed as "to many recipients" or something similar to that.

    I say it is bouncing but it is being held until I login and accept the email.

    I have tried adding all the users of that email to the group (trusted senders) to see if that helps and nothing has changed.

    any ideas of what area I need to look at.

    For that small of a list, I'd probably used forwarders instead of an actual list... since you can set the same alias to forward to multiple recipients.

    In mailman, is the list set for moderation?

    have you checked the digest / non-digest settings?

    have you verified that the actual member setting is set to non-moderated as well as the list settings? Even if the list itself is non-moderated, if the member setting is moderated, I believe it will still hold the message.

    Also, if you've not added senders to the non-members list (for instance, if I sent a message to your list) it would be held simply because I'm not a member. Or, setting the default to where anything that comes into the list is automatically accepted should let it go through. If you have contradictory settings, it can cause problems.

    IMHO, setting up the forwards would still be much simpler... If you'd like me to take a look at the setup on your list, send me a PM.
